Paul's Pacing Tips

-
1. "Know what time you want to finish in, and know your pace. It sounds obvious, but not knowing what pace you want to run at is often the biggest mistake people make"
-
2. "Stick to an even pace. The best way to run any distance is to be able to sustain a pace and #pickupthepace for the finish!"
-
3. "Can I hold this pace until the end, and keep asking yourself the same question. If the answer is no, you are going to fast, slow down. If the answer is yes, then you can probably speed up. If the answer is maybe, then you are bang on, hold on and go and get that PB."

"Stay hydrated throughout the run and don’t forget your nutrition. Don’t just rely on the nutrition on course. It’s best to train with nutrition, have a strategy of when you will take gels etc, and make sure you remember to do it. If you feel like you are dehydrated or lacking energy then you have left it too long."
